Other Health Professions and Related Clinical Sciences in Illinois

Other Health Professions and Related Clinical Sciences Schools in Illinois

67 Other Health Professions and Related Clinical Sciences students earned their degrees in the state in 2022-2023.

In this state, Other Health Professions and Related Clinical Sciences is the 252nd most popular major out of a total 904 majors commonly available.

Other Health Professions and Related Clinical Sciences majors in the state tend to have the following degree levels:

Education Level Number of Grads
Bachelor’s Degree 45
Doctor’s Degree (Research / Scholarship) 19
Doctor’s Degree (Professional Practice) 19
Doctor’s Degree (Other) 19
Master’s Degree 2
Associate Degree 1

Gender Distribution

In Illinois, a other health professions and related clinical sciences major is more popular with women than with men.

undefined

Racial Distribution

The racial distribution of other health professions and related clinical sciences majors in Illinois is as follows:

  • Asian: 3.0%
  • Black or African American: 11.9%
  • Hispanic or Latino: 13.4%
  • White: 64.2%
  • Non-Resident Alien: 6.0%
  • Other Races: 1.5%
